What is Ferrous Calcium Citrate?
Ferrous calcium citrate is a compound that combines iron and calcium in a citrate form, making it easier for the body to absorb. Iron is essential for the production of hemoglobin, which carries oxygen in the blood, while calcium is vital for bone health and various bodily functions. The citrate form enhances the bioavailability of these minerals, ensuring that your body can utilize them efficiently.
The Role of Folic Acid
Folic acid, also known as vitamin B9, plays a significant role in DNA synthesis and is crucial for cell division and growth. It is particularly important for pregnant women, as it helps prevent neural tube defects in the developing fetus. Additionally, folic acid supports red blood cell formation and can help reduce the risk of anemia, making it a vital nutrient for individuals of all ages.
Why Choose Oral Drops?
Oral drops are a convenient and effective way to supplement your diet with essential nutrients. Unlike pills or tablets, oral drops are easy to administer and can be absorbed quickly by the body. This is particularly beneficial for individuals who may have difficulty swallowing pills, such as children or the elderly. Furthermore, the liquid format allows for precise dosing, ensuring you receive the exact amount of ferrous calcium citrate and folic acid your body needs.
Health Benefits of Ferrous Calcium Citrate and Folic Acid Oral Drops
1. Supports Healthy Blood Production: The combination of ferrous calcium citrate and folic acid promotes healthy red blood cell production, helping to prevent anemia and improve oxygen transport in the body.
2. Enhances Bone Health: Calcium is essential for maintaining strong bones and teeth. Supplementing with ferrous calcium citrate can help prevent osteoporosis and other bone-related issues, particularly in older adults.
3. Promotes Overall Energy Levels: Iron is vital for energy production, as it plays a key role in transporting oxygen to cells. Adequate iron levels can help combat fatigue and improve overall energy levels.
4. Supports Pregnancy Health: Folic acid is crucial during pregnancy for the healthy development of the fetus. Supplementing with folic acid can help reduce the risk of birth defects and promote a healthy pregnancy.
5. Improves Mood and Cognitive Function: Some studies suggest that adequate levels of folic acid may positively influence mood and cognitive function, helping to combat symptoms of depression and anxiety.
